What companies run services between Berkeley, CA, USA and Apple Infinite Loop campus, CA, USA?

Amtrak operates a train from Berkeley Station to Santa Clara Amtrak every 4 hours. Tickets cost $15–35 and the journey takes 1h 18m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Emeryville to Apple Infinite Loop campus via San Jose, San Jose Diridon, Santa Clara & 2nd, 2nd & Santa Clara, and Sunnyvale-Saratoga & Homestead in around 3h 5m.
